US 12,235,458 B2
Polarization-selective varifocal liquid lens
Afsoon Jamali, Issaquah, WA (US); Changwon Jang, Bellevue, WA (US); and Sandro Pintz, Menlo Park, CA (US)
Assigned to Meta Platforms Technologies, LLC, Menlo Park, CA (US)
Filed by Meta Platforms Technologies, LLC, Menlo Park, CA (US)
Filed on Jun. 5, 2024, as Appl. No. 18/734,641.
Application 18/734,641 is a division of application No. 17/231,824, filed on Apr. 15, 2021.
Prior Publication US 2024/0319509 A1, Sep. 26, 2024
Int. Cl. G02B 27/01 (2006.01); G02B 3/14 (2006.01); G02B 5/30 (2006.01); G02B 26/00 (2006.01)
CPC G02B 27/0172 (2013.01) [G02B 3/14 (2013.01); G02B 5/3016 (2013.01); G02B 26/004 (2013.01)] 10 Claims
OG exemplary drawing
 
1. A varifocal liquid lens comprising first and second liquid lens components having an interface therebetween, the interface extending across a clear aperture of the varifocal liquid lens and having a curvature variable within a curvature range by applying a control signal;
wherein the first and second liquid lens components comprise first and second fluids, respectively, wherein at least one of the first or second fluids is birefringent, such that:
for a first light beam having a first polarization state, the first and second liquid lens components are index-matched, whereby the interface has a substantially zero optical power for the first light beam at any curvature of the interface within the curvature range; and
for a second light beam having a second polarization state orthogonal to the first polarization state, the first and second liquid lens components are index-mismatched, whereby the interface has a substantially non-zero optical power for the second light beam, the non-zero optical power depending on the curvature of the interface within the curvature range.
